Tracey Jones (Prince George, BC) needed a tiebreaker to advance to the playoffs, failed to advance to the playoff round, losing in the tiebreaker round, Jones finished 4-5 in the 0-team qualifying round. . In their opening game, Jones lost
7-2 to Kelly Scott (Kelowna, BC), droppimg another game, 11-5 to Marla Mallett (Surrey, BC) where Jones responded with a 12-7 win over Shawna Jensen (Victoria, BC). Jones went on to lose 9-5 against Sarah Wark (Victoria, BC). Jones responded with a 8-7 win over Patti Knezevic (Prince George, BC). Jones went on to lose 9-6 against Kesa Van Osch (Victoria, BC). Jones responded with a 10-9 win over Allison MacInnes (Abbotsford, BC). Jones went on to lose 9-6 against Amy Gibson (Vancouver, BC). Jones responded with a 8-6 win over Karla Thompson (Kamloops, BC) in their final qualifying round match.
 
. For week 22 of the event schedule, Jones did not improve upon their best events, dropping from 199th to 206th place overall on the World Ranking Standings with 0.750 total points. Jones ranks 166th overall on the Year-to-Date rankings with 0.750 points earned so far this season.
